Description:

An exciting new Cuban Cookbook written in both English and Spanish by a native Cuban who immigrated to the United States at the age of three. This book is based on recipes from her grandmothers restaurant, Cafe Mima, which was highly regarded for it's elaborate dishes in Cuba in the 1930's. The author presents each recipe with colorful pictures to tantalize the tastebuds. The book is designed like the restuarant's fare having daily specials, main entrees, desserts and coffees. The recipes are easy to follow and have been written in both English and Spanish within the same book. This wonderful cookbook can also be used as a coffee table book with many colorful pictures that will help you plan your next Cuban delicacy.

I heard about the Cafe Mima cookbook through a friend recently and I must say it is a real beauty. Finally a book that you really can judge by its cover(gorgeous)!

Get past the cover and you will find an intensely personal and elegant tribute to the author's Cuban heritage. The book is arranged in Menu style, with specials of the day and a la carte items. Just pick a day and you have a whole menu presented to you. The recipes are straightforward and the pictures accompanying each recipe are artfully constructed; they have a very personal, handcrafted feel to them.

Ultimately, however, the proof is in the pudding - so far I have tried Moros y Christianos (rice and beans), Papa Rellena (potato stuffed with ground beef), and Platanos Maduros Fritos (fried ripe bananas). Delicious! I can't wait to work my way through the rest of the menu.

What's not to like? I give it two thumbs up (and five stars).
